Why Minneapolis Foundation Repair Is Different From National Standards
Your foundation isn’t failing because of poor construction alone—it’s failing because Minneapolis soil and climate are exceptionally demanding. The clay till that underlies most of the Twin Cities expands when wet and contracts when frozen. Over 15–20 freeze-thaw cycles per winter, this movement cracks foundations, destabilizes footings, and pushes walls inward.
The Minnesota frost line sits at 42 inches below grade—deeper than Chicago, deeper than Denver, deeper than most of the Upper Midwest. Building codes require footings below this depth, but seasonal frost heave still affects foundations that weren’t designed or maintained for Minnesota’s specific conditions. Cracked foundations, bowing walls, and water intrusion in Minneapolis basements are almost always tied to freeze-thaw stress, not structural defects.
Generic national foundation repair advice—applying epoxy cracks, installing interior drain tile, or patching concrete—may temporarily slow damage but won’t stop Minneapolis’ unique pressures. You need solutions engineered for Minnesota clay, Minnesota frost depth, and Minnesota’s wet springs and fall rains.

Helical Pier Installation and Underpinning
Helical piers are steel shafts with helical blades that screw into undisturbed soil below the frost line. They stabilize settling foundations and lift bowed or cracked walls without disrupting your basement. Foundation Crack Repair and Sealing
Horizontal cracks in Minneapolis basements usually indicate freeze-thaw stress or water pressure. Vertical stair-step cracks in block or brick suggest differential settlement or frost heave. We assess crack width, direction, and progression to recommend epoxy injection, polyurethane sealing, or structural repair. Cracks narrower than 1/8 inch may respond to sealant; wider cracks need structural evaluation.
Basement Waterproofing and Drain Tile
Minneapolis’ wet springs and clay soils create hydrostatic pressure in basements. Interior drain tile captures water at the foundation footing; sump pump systems remove it. Exterior waterproofing membranes and drainage board direct water away from the foundation wall. Many Hennepin County homes need both interior and exterior waterproofing for year-round basement dryness.
Bowing and Leaning Wall Repair
Inward-bowing foundation walls result from frost heave, lateral soil pressure, or horizontal crack propagation. Minneapolis clay till exerts immense outward force when saturated and frozen. Bowing walls need structural reinforcement: carbon fiber straps, steel I-beam systems, or helical piers to relieve pressure and prevent collapse.

Understanding Foundation Repair Costs in Minneapolis
Minneapolis foundation repair costs reflect the harsh environment and soil conditions. Helical piers, aggressive waterproofing, and structural reinforcement cost more than generic patches, but they last decades and protect your home’s resale value. A wet basement repair might cost $3,000–$8,000; underpinning with helical piers can range $10,000–$40,000+ depending on wall length and pier depth. Why Do Minneapolis Basements Leak Every Spring?
Spring thaw and heavy rain create hydrostatic pressure against foundation walls. Minneapolis clay till soils hold water and swell when saturated. Pressure forces water through cracks, mortar joints, and porous concrete into your basement. The pressure is greatest in spring (April–May) when frost melts and soil is saturated. Proper waterproofing—interior or exterior drain tile, sump pump, and sealed cracks—keeps basements dry year-round. One-time patches won’t stop recurring spring leaks; you need a system designed for Minnesota’s wet season.
Are Helical Piers Necessary for Every Minneapolis Foundation Repair?
Not always, but Minneapolis’ frost depth and clay soils make helical piers the best solution for settling, bowing, or severely cracked foundations. They work in tight basements, don’t require excavation, and reach stable soil below frost heave. Smaller issues—minor cracks, water intrusion—may respond to sealing or waterproofing alone. A licensed inspector will assess your foundation’s specific condition and recommend the right approach. Helical piers are an investment, but they’re often cheaper than repeated repairs and provide permanent stability in Minneapolis’ harsh environment.
